March 27, 2014 / Halelly Azulay / 2 Comments. mbh architects coloradoWebSpeaking with a podium or lectern Description • A podium or lectern is a reading desk with a stand and a slanted top. Advantages • Notes can be placed on the slanted top, and will work best for extemporaneous and manuscript speeches. •The lectern can be used as a means to hide or cover nervousness or stage fright. mbh architects denverWebMar 18, 2024 · 1.
